git命令删除远程分支

fiy 其他 70

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要删除远程分支,可以使用以下命令:

    1. 查看远程分支:`git branch -r`。这会显示所有的远程分支列表。

    2. 删除远程分支:`git push origin –delete `。将 `` 替换为要删除的分支名称。例如,如果要删除分支 `feature`,则使用 `git push origin –delete feature`。

    3. 同步本地分支列表:`git fetch –prune`。这会更新本地分支列表,将已删除的远程分支从本地分支列表中移除。

    请确保你有足够的权限来删除远程分支。如果没有权限,你需要联系仓库管理员或者其他有权限的人来执行删除操作。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要删除远程分支,可以使用以下git命令:

    1. 查看远程分支列表:
    “`
    git branch -r
    “`

    2. 删除远程分支:
    “`
    git push origin –delete
    “`
    其中,`
    ` 是要删除的远程分支的名称。

    3. 查看是否删除成功:
    “`
    git branch -r
    “`
    再次查看远程分支列表,确认目标分支已被成功删除。

    4. 更新本地分支缓存:
    “`
    git remote prune origin
    “`
    这会从本地分支列表中移除已被删除的远程分支。

    5. 删除本地分支(可选):
    “`
    git branch -d
    “`
    如果不再需要本地分支,也可以将其删除。注意,只能删除合并到其他分支的本地分支。如果分支未被合并,需要使用 `-D` 参数进行强制删除。

    使用以上命令可以很方便地删除远程分支,并保持本地分支列表的更新。记得在进行任何删除操作前,先确认目标分支是否是要删除的正确分支,以免误操作造成数据丢失。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    删除远程分支是在 Git 中的一项常用操作。下面将详细介绍如何使用 Git 命令删除远程分支。

    删除远程分支主要有两种方式:

    1. 使用 git push 命令
    2. 使用 git push 和 git branch 命令的组合

    下面将对每种方式进行详细说明。

    ## 方法一:使用 git push 命令

    Step 1:首先,在本地 Git 仓库中输入以下命令查看当前远程分支的信息:

    “`
    git branch -r
    “`

    Step 2:选择需要删除的远程分支,并执行以下命令:

    “`
    git push origin –delete
    “`

    这个命令中的 `` 是要删除的远程分支的名称。

    例如,如果要删除名为 feature/branch_name 的远程分支,命令应该是:

    “`
    git push origin –delete feature/branch_name
    “`

    成功执行完命令后,屏幕上会显示一个成功的提示。

    Step 3:最后,使用以下命令更新本地 Git 仓库:

    “`
    git fetch -p
    “`

    这个命令将从远程仓库中删除已删除的远程分支,以保持本地仓库的同步。

    ## 方法二:使用 git push 和 git branch 命令的组合

    Step 1:在本地 Git 仓库中使用以下命令删除远程分支:

    “`
    git push origin :
    “`

    这个命令会删除名为 `` 的远程分支。

    例如,如果要删除名为 feature/branch_name 的远程分支,命令应该是:

    “`
    git push origin :feature/branch_name
    “`

    成功执行完命令后,屏幕上会显示一个成功的提示。

    Step 2:再次使用以下命令更新本地 Git 仓库:

    “`
    git fetch -p
    “`

    同样,这个命令将从远程仓库中删除已删除的远程分支,以保持本地仓库的同步。

    以上就是使用 Git 命令删除远程分支的方法。根据实际需求选择合适的方法进行操作即可。记得在执行操作之前,确保你具有足够的权限来删除远程分支。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部